It is extremely dangerous to ride a scooter on the sidewalk. A car could easily pull out of a driveway in the path of a speeding scooter, and there is no way to quickly stop a scooter without crashing/flipping over the handle bars. It's a recipe for a traumatic brain injury, especially if the rider isn't wearing a helmet.

Not to mention pedestrians can step out of a building into the path of the scooter and get seriously hurt. It happened in LA not too long ago and the pedestrian died.
